Safe - S1-E7

Continuity mistake: When Zoë and Wash are on the bridge talking about Saffron, Zoë's necklace moves position between shots when Wash thinks that Zoë is implying it is his fault that Saffron is on the ship.

War Stories - S1-E9

Continuity mistake: In Niska's office, behind his desk, there is a door that slides open to a small torture chamber. In "War Stories," there is a small staircase that leads into this torture chamber behind the door. However, in "The Train Job" (the first time we see this chamber) there is no staircase.

War Stories - S1-E9

Continuity mistake: In the scene where Malcolm Reynolds is being tortured, after Zoë takes Wash away, the villain cuts off Malcolm's left ear. The shot changes, and then returns to Malcolm, showing the other side of his face. Now the visible ear, the right one, is missing. The shot changes to the front, and now his left ear is missing again.

Out of Gas - S1-E5

Trivia: Wash sets up a big red button for Mal to push to call back the shuttles if help arrives. He tells him "When your miracle gets here, just hit this button". After the show got cancelled, Alan Tudyk sent the button to Joss Whedon with the same message enclosed.
